Cardiovascular Health

Cycling on a stationary bike is an excellent kind of cardiovascular exercise. It helps enhance heart health, increases lung capacity, and boosts general endurance. Routine cycling can decrease the risk of heart problem, lower blood pressure, and enhance cholesterol levels.
Low Impact

Unlike running or high-impact aerobics, cycling is a low-impact activity that is gentle on the joints. This makes it especially appropriate for people with knee or hip problems, in addition to those who are recovering from injuries.
Muscle Toning

Biking primarily works the lower body, toning the quadriceps, hamstrings, calves, and glutes. Additionally, core muscles are engaged to keep balance and stability, resulting in a more detailed workout.
Weight reduction

Stationary cycling can be an efficient method to burn calories and help in weight reduction. Depending on the strength and duration of the workout, you can burn in between 400 to 1000 calories per hour, making it an effective tool for fat decrease.
Mental Health

Exercise is understood to release endorphins, the "feel-good" hormones that assist decrease tension and stress and anxiety. Biking, in particular, can be a meditative and peaceful activity, especially when integrated with virtual biking videos or scenic routes.
Convenience and Flexibility

Among the most significant benefits of a bicycle home exercise is the convenience. You can exercise at any time, without the need to take a trip to a gym or wait for equipment. This versatility makes it much easier to preserve a consistent fitness regimen.
Getting Going with Bicycle Home Exercise
Select the Right Bike

Upright Bikes: These simulate the conventional biking experience and are great for those who prefer a more athletic posture.
Recumbent Bikes: These use a reclined seating position, which is easier on the back and joints. They are ideal for individuals with lower pain in the back or balance issues.
Spin Bikes: These are designed for high-intensity interval training (HIIT) and can supply a more tough workout.
Establish Your Space

Ensure you have adequate space for your bike, ideally in a location with good exercise bicycle ventilation. Place a mat or towel below the bike to protect your floor.
Position a mirror in front of you to inspect your type and posture.
Consider investing in a water bottle holder, towel bar, and a fan to keep you hydrated and cool during your workouts.
Use Appropriate Clothing

Choose breathable, moisture-wicking clothes to stay comfortable throughout your workout. Biking shorts and a helpful top are advised.
Use well-fitted shoes that can grip the pedals firmly. Cleats or specialized biking shoes can enhance your performance.
Adjust the Bike

Seat Height: Adjust the seat so that your legs are somewhat bent at the bottom of the pedal stroke.
Handlebars: Position the handlebars to a comfortable height. For upright bikes, they should be at the exact same height as the seat or somewhat lower.
Resistance: Start with a low resistance level and slowly increase as your fitness enhances.
Strategies for Effective Workouts
Warm-Up and Cool-Down

Warm-Up: Begin with a 5-10 minute gentle ride to increase your heart rate and heat up your muscles. You can likewise include dynamic stretches like leg exercise machine swings and arm circles.
Cool-Down: End your workout with a 5-10 minute low-intensity trip to gradually lower your heart rate. Follow with static stretches to enhance versatility and reduce muscle pain.
Cycling Intervals

HIIT (High-Intensity Interval Training): Alternate between short bursts of intense biking (e.g., 30 seconds) and longer durations of healing (e.g., 1-2 minutes). This strategy can boost your metabolic process and improve cardiovascular physical fitness.
Endurance Rides: Aim for longer, steady-state trips to develop endurance. Start with 20-30 minutes and slowly increase the period as your physical fitness enhances.
Integrate Resistance

Utilize the resistance settings to simulate different surfaces, such as hills. Increasing the resistance can assist build strength and burn more calories.
Experiment with different resistance levels to keep your workouts challenging and engaging.
Use Virtual Cycling Apps

Many apps and online platforms provide virtual cycling experiences, permitting you to ride through picturesque routes or take part in virtual classes. These can add variety and motivation to your workouts.
Some popular apps include Zwift, Peloton, and RGT Cycling.
Track Your Progress

Buy a heart rate monitor or use the integrated tracking features of your bike to monitor your progress. Set particular goals, such as increasing your average speed or improving your VO2 max, and track your accomplishments in time.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Poor Posture

Guarantee your back is straight and your core is engaged. Leaning too far forward or backwards can result in discomfort and bad form.
Overtraining

While it's crucial to challenge yourself, overtraining can lead to burnout and injury. Start with a workable exercise schedule and gradually increase the strength and duration.
Neglecting Hydration

Stay hydrated throughout your exercise. Dehydration can cause tiredness and reduced efficiency.
Overlooking Warm-Up and Cool-Down

Avoiding the warm-up and cool-down can increase the danger of injury and decrease the efficiency of your cycle exercise home. Constantly put in the time to appropriately prepare and recover.
FAQs About Bicycle Home Exercise
Q: Is a stationary bike as efficient as outdoor biking?

A: While the experience may differ, stationary bicycles can be simply as effective for cardiovascular and muscular fitness. They offer the advantage of regulated resistance and weather-proof conditions, making it easier to maintain a consistent regimen.
Q: How often should I use a stationary bike?

A: For basic fitness, go for 3-4 sessions weekly, each lasting 30-60 minutes. If you're training for a particular event or objective, you may require to increase the frequency and period of your exercises.
Q: Can I use a stationary bike if I have knee problems?

A: Yes, biking is a low-impact activity that can be useful for those with knee issues. Nevertheless, it's important to begin with a low resistance and focus on correct type to prevent exacerbating any status quo. Consult with a healthcare supplier if you have issues.
Q: What are the benefits of using a spin bike exercise home versus a regular stationary bike?

A: Spin bikes are developed for high-intensity workouts and provide a more vibrant and challenging experience. They often have heavier flywheels and more robust resistance settings, which can assist build strength and endurance. Regular stationary bikes, on the other hand, appropriate for a broader series of physical fitness levels and supply a more comfortable and low-impact workout.
Q: How can I make my cycling exercises more fascinating?

A: To keep your workouts engaging, try using virtual cycling apps, varying your resistance levels, and incorporating different types of trips (e.g., sprints, hills, endurance). You can likewise listen to music, podcasts, or audiobooks to make your sessions more enjoyable.
